Company Overview

Ambiq is on a mission to enable intelligence everywhere — powering the AI edge revolution with the world's lowest-power semiconductor solutions.

Built on our proprietary sub- and near-threshold technology, our chips deliver multi-fold improvements in energy efficiency without costly process scaling. Since 2010, we've shipped over 300 million units to customers building smarter wearables, medical devices, IoT products, and AI-powered edge applications.

Our cross-functional teams span design, research, development, production, marketing, sales, and operations across Austin, Hsinchu, Shanghai, Shenzhen, and Singapore. Position Summary  

The Senior Manager, Silicon Validation Engineering is a senior technical leadership role responsible for defining and executing Ambiq's post-silicon validation strategy across multiple generations of SoCs and edge AI products. 

Reporting directly to the Engineering Fellow, this leader will provide strategic and organizational leadership for silicon validation, characterization, bring-up, debug, and validation methodology across multiple product families. The role serves as a key technical partner to architecture, design, verification, firmware, systems, product engineering, and executive engineering leadership to ensure first-pass silicon success and rapid product commercialization. 

In addition to leading day-to-day execution, this individual will establish the long-term vision for Ambiq's validation organization by developing scalable validation methodologies, expanding automation infrastructure, building globally distributed engineering teams, and driving engineering excellence across the company.

What you need to know about the Austin Tech Scene

Austin has a diverse and thriving tech ecosystem thanks to home-grown companies like Dell and major campuses for IBM, AMD and Apple. The state’s flagship university, the University of Texas at Austin, is known for its engineering school, and the city is known for its annual South by Southwest tech and media conference. Austin’s tech scene spans many verticals, but it’s particularly known for hardware, including semiconductors, as well as AI, biotechnology and cloud computing. And its food and music scene, low taxes and favorable climate has made the city a destination for tech workers from across the country.

Key Facts About Austin Tech

  • Number of Tech Workers: 180,500; 13.7% of overall workforce (2024 CompTIA survey)
  • Major Tech Employers: Dell, IBM, AMD, Apple, Alphabet
  • Key Industries: Artificial intelligence, hardware, cloud computing, software, healthtech
  • Funding Landscape: $4.5 billion in VC funding in 2024 (Pitchbook)
  • Notable Investors: Live Oak Ventures, Austin Ventures, Hinge Capital, Gigafund, KdT Ventures, Next Coast Ventures, Silverton Partners
  • Research Centers and Universities: University of Texas, Southwestern University, Texas State University, Center for Complex Quantum Systems, Oden Institute for Computational Engineering and Sciences, Texas Advanced Computing Center
